Colorectal Cancer
This type of cancer begins in the last intestine (colon) or in the rectum (end of the rectum). Such disorder results from the aggressive abnormal growth of the cells present in the colon, or in the rectum. According to the researches, men are more likely to be found in the risk of having colorectal cancer than women. Such disorder may occur in young, adults and teenagers, but more likely cases are with the people of age 50 above.
Symptoms of Colorectal Cancer
- Diarrhea
- Cramping or abdominal pain
- Blood in the stool
- Constipation
- Rectal bleeding
- Weakness and fatigue
- Unintended weight loss
An individual should immediately consult with the doctor if these symptoms persist for long. This may help the patient to receive the proper diagnosis with the early stage of such disease.
